Reconstructed Tsallis Hologhraphic F(T,TG) dark energy model with scalar fields
This work is based on the study of the role of Tsallis holographic dark energy model in F(T,TG) gravity. We examine correspondence technique together with power-law scale factor. We attain equation of state parameter by using this scheme. We evaluate potential energy and kinetic terms for tachyon, quintessence, dilation and k-essence scalar field models and analyse their results graphically. It is noticed that Tsallis holographic dark energy equation of state parameter shows the influence of dark energy in the universe. Also, the graphical behaviour of kinetic and potential energy for all scalar field models fulfil dark energy phenomenon and the results support with recent observations.
